The Rotational Site Manager coverage across multiple active sites, supporting mobilisation and critical delivery phases. The role is designed to maintain programme continuity, safety compliance and construction momentum across the portfolio.
The Rotational Site Manager will provide flexible site-based support across multiple solar projects through different phases of the projects lifecycle and conducting pull-out tests, site assessments, and early-stage coordination to ensure readiness for construction mobilisation.
Key Responsibilities
Provide site leadership across multiple projects on a rotating basis, ensure continuity during absences, support mobilisation and commissioning phases, and maintain HSEQ and programme controls
Maintain continuity of site operations, safety oversight, and reporting
Liaise with subcontractors, suppliers, and internal teams to ensure progress is maintained
Tender & Preconstruction Support
Conduct pull-out tests and ground condition assessments to inform foundation design and tender pricing
Support site walkovers, surveys, and early-stage logistics planning
Assist with temporary works design coordination and access route validation
Provide input into risk assessments, method statements, and construction sequencing
Coordination & Reporting
Collaborate with engineering, commercial, and HSE teams to ensure site readiness
Document findings and provide feedback to preconstruction and tender teams
Support stakeholder engagement, including landowners, local authorities, and utility providers
Requirements
Proven experience in site management (solar PV construction an advantage, but not essential), ideally across both utility-scale and C&I projects
Strong understanding of groundworks, civils, and early-stage site setup
Ability to work independently across multiple locations
Excellent communication and coordination skills
PSDP/PSCS awareness and HSE leadership experience
Valid Safe Pass, Manual Handling, and full driving licence
Desirable
Experience conducting pull-out tests and interpreting geotechnical data
Familiarity with tender documentation and preconstruction planning
